Cornflakes Plant Setup

 

Setting up a corn flakes plant requires a number of different machines and equipment  each of which plays a critical role in the production process 

List of machines 

  • Cleaning and Dehulling Machine   : This machine is used to clean and dehull the raw corn before processing it into corn flakes 

 

  • Corn Milling Machine   : This machine grinds the cleaned corn into a fine powder or meal  which is then used in the corn flakes production process 

 

  • Cooker Extruder Machine   : This machine is used to cook and extrude the corn meal into the desired shape and size of the corn flakes 

 

  • Flaking Machine   : This machine flattens the extruded corn meal into thin flakes and then toasts them to give them the desired texture and flavour 

 

  • Drying Machine   : This machine is used to dry the toasted corn flakes to remove any residual moisture and make them crispy and shelf stable 

 

  • Packaging Machine   : This machine is used to package the corn flakes into bags or boxes for distribution to retailers and consumers

Tomato puree processing involves various machines to handle tasks from washing and sorting to extraction and packaging. Here is a description of machines typically used in tomato puree processing:
1. Bubble Washer (Washing and Sorting):Function: Removes dirt and debris, sorts tomatoes based on size.Description: Bubble washers use water jets and air bubbles to clean and sort tomatoes before processing.
2. Conveyor System:Function: Transports tomatoes between processing stages.Description: Conveyors facilitate the movement of tomatoes from washing to subsequent processing steps.
3. Sorting and Inspection Conveyor:Function: Manual inspection and removal of defective tomatoes.Description: This conveyor allows workers to visually inspect and remove any damaged or unripe tomatoes before further processing.
4. Elevator and Hopper:Function: Lifts and feeds tomatoes into the processing line.Description: Elevators lift tomatoes, and hoppers provide a controlled feed into the next processing stage.
5. Tomato Crusher/Pulper:Function: Crushes tomatoes to extract pulp.Description: Crushers or pulpers break down the tomatoes into a coarse mixture, separating the skin and seeds from the pulp.
6. Pre-Heater:Function: Heats the tomato pulp to facilitate extraction.Description: Pre-heaters elevate the temperature of the tomato pulp, making it easier to extract juice and pulp.
7. Extractor/Finisher:Function: Separates juice and pulp from skins and seeds.Description: Extractors or finishers separate the liquid (tomato juice) and solid parts (pulp) from skins and seeds.
8. Evaporator:Function: Removes excess water to concentrate the tomato puree.Description: Evaporators use heat to reduce the water content in the tomato juice, concentrating it into a thicker puree.
9. Sterilization System (Pasteurizer or Retort):Function: Sterilizes the tomato puree to ensure shelf stability.Description: Pasteurizers or retorts heat the tomato puree to eliminate microorganisms, ensuring it is safe for long-term storage.
10. Cooling System:Function: Rapidly cools the sterilized tomato puree.Description: Cooling systems lower the temperature of the hot tomato puree quickly to preserve its quality.
11. Aseptic Filling Machine:Function: Fills sterile tomato puree into containers.Description: Aseptic filling machines maintain a sterile environment, ensuring the purity of the tomato puree during packaging.
12. Packaging Machine:Function: Packs tomato puree into cans, bottles, or pouches.Description: Packaging machines efficiently fill and seal containers with tomato puree, preparing them for distribution.
13. Labeling and Coding Machine:Function: Applies labels and codes for product information.Description: These machines label and code containers with essential information such as batch numbers and expiry dates.
14. Quality Control Stations:Function: Inspects the quality of tomato puree.Description: Quality control stations ensure that the final product meets specified standards through visual inspection, weight checks, and sensory evaluations.
These machines, when integrated into a processing line, contribute to the efficient and consistent production of tomato puree, providing a convenient and versatile product for consumers.

    Canned Beans Processing Machine

    Canned beans processing involves various machines to handle tasks from cleaning and cooking to filling and sealing cans  Here is a description of machines typically used in canned beans processing   :

    • Cleaning and Sorting Machine   : Function   : Removes debris and foreign materials  sorts beans based on size Description   : This machine employs water jets  brushes  and sorting mechanisms to clean and sort beans  ensuring the removal of impurities 

    • Soaking and Blanching Tanks   : Function   : Soaks and blanches beans Description   : Tanks with temperature controlled water are used for soaking and blanching processes to soften beans and prepare them for cooking 

    • Cooking Vessel   :Function   : Cooks beans to the desired tenderness Description   : The cooking vessel  often a large steam cooker  uses steam or hot water to cook beans thoroughly 

    • Cooling and Draining System   : Function   : Rapidly cools and drains cooked beans Description   : After cooking  beans pass through a cooling system to lower their temperature quickly and a draining system to remove excess water 

    • Filling Machine   :Function   : Fills cans with cooked beans Description   : This machine accurately dispenses the cooked beans into cans  ensuring uniform filling and precise portion control 

    • Brine/Sauce Preparation System   : Function   : Mixes and prepares brine or sauce Description   : This system combines ingredients to create the brine or sauce that will be added to the canned beans for flavour and preservation 

    • Capping/Seaming Machine   : Function   : Seals cans with lids Description   : These machines securely cap and seam the cans  creating an airtight seal to preserve the beans 

    • Retort Machine   : Function   : Applies heat to sterilise canned beans Description   : The retort machine subjects the sealed cans to high temperatures  eliminating microorganisms and ensuring the safety and shelf stability of the canned beans 

    • Cooling System   : Function   : Rapidly cools cans after sterilisation Description   : This system quickly cools the canned beans  preventing overcooking and ensuring the preservation of product quality 

    • Labelling Machine   : Function   : Applies labels with product information Description   : Labelling machines accurately apply labels to cans  providing essential information for consumers 

    • Packaging Machine   : Function   : Packs cans into boxes for distribution Description   : Packaging machines efficiently arrange and pack cans into boxes  preparing them for distribution 

    • Quality Control Stations   : Function   : Inspects the quality of canned beans Description   : Quality control stations ensure that the final product meets specified standards through visual inspection  weight checks  and sensory evaluations 

    These machines  integrated into a processing line  contribute to the efficient and consistent production of canned beans  providing a convenient and shelf stable product for consumers

      Canned Fruit Processing Machines

      Canned fruit processing involves various machines to handle tasks from washing and peeling to filling and sealing cans  Here is a description of machines typically used in canned fruit processing   :

      • Washing and Sorting Machine  Function   : Removes dirt and debris  sorts fruits based on size Description   : This machine uses water jets  brushes  and sorting mechanisms to clean and sort fruits  ensuring the removal of impurities 

      • Peeling Machine  Function   : Removes the skin from fruits Description   : Peeling machines use blades or other mechanisms to efficiently remove the skin from fruits  enhancing the texture of the final product 

      • Slicing and Dicing Machine  Function   : Cuts fruits into uniform slices or dices Description   : These machines use blades and cutting mechanisms to achieve consistent sizes for sliced or diced fruits 

      • Blanching Equipment  Function   : Briefly immerses fruits in boiling water or steam Description   : Blanching helps maintain colour  flavour  and texture  The equipment uses water or steam to achieve the desired effect 

      • Filling Machine   Function   : Fills cans with prepared fruits Description   : This machine accurately dispenses the prepared fruits into cans  ensuring uniform filling and precise portion control 

      • Syrup or Juice Addition System  Function   : Adds syrup or juice for flavour and preservation Description   : This system combines ingredients to create the syrup or juice that will be added to the canned fruits 

      • Capping/Seaming Machine  Function   : Seals cans with lids Description   : These machines securely cap and seam the cans  creating an airtight seal to preserve the fruits 

      • Retort Machine  Function   : Applies heat to sterilise canned fruits Description   : The retort machine subjects the sealed cans to high temperatures  eliminating microorganisms and ensuring the safety and shelf stability of the canned fruits 

      • Cooling System  Function   : Rapidly cools cans after sterilisation Description   : This system quickly cools the canned fruits  preventing overcooking and ensuring the preservation of product quality 

      • Labelling Machine  Function   : Applies labels with product information Description   : Labelling machines accurately apply labels to cans  providing essential information for consumers 

      • Packaging Machine  Function   : Packs cans into boxes for distribution Description   : Packaging machines efficiently arrange and pack cans into boxes  preparing them for distribution 

      • Quality Control Stations  Function   : Inspects the quality of canned fruits Description   : Quality control stations ensure that the final product meets specified standards through visual inspection  weight checks  and sensory evaluations 

      These machines  when integrated into a processing line  contribute to the efficient and consistent production of canned fruits  providing a convenient and shelf stable product for consumers
